当谈到Ajax(异步JavaScript和XML)框架时,有许多可用的选项,以下是一些常见的Ajax框架,每个框架都有其特点和用途:
我们提供的服务有:成都做网站、成都网站设计、成都外贸网站建设、微信公众号开发、网站优化、网站认证、宜君ssl等。为上1000家企事业单位解决了网站和推广的问题。提供周到的售前咨询和贴心的售后服务,是有科学管理、有技术的宜君网站制作公司
1、jQuery Ajax
特点:简单易用、灵活、广泛支持、强大的DOM操作能力
用法示例:
“`javascript
$.ajax({
url: "example.php",
type: "POST",
data: { name: "John", age: 30 },
success: function(response) {
console.log("成功:" + response);
},
error: function(jqXHR, textStatus, errorThrown) {
console.log("错误:" + textStatus + " " + errorThrown);
}
});
“`
2、Fetch API
特点:原生JavaScript实现、现代浏览器支持、简洁、易于理解
用法示例:
“`javascript
fetch("example.php")
.then(response => response.json())
.then(data => console.log(data))
.catch(error => console.log("错误:" + error));
“`
3、Axios
特点:轻量级、快速、易于使用、支持Promise和拦截器等特性
用法示例:
“`javascript
axios.post("example.php", { name: "John", age: 30 })
.then(response => {
console.log("成功:" + response.data);
})
.catch(error => {
console.log("错误:" + error);
});
“`
4、Vue Axios
特点:专为Vue.js框架设计的Ajax库、结合了Vue.js的特性和Axios的功能
用法示例:
“`javascript
this.$http.post("example.php", { name: "John", age: 30 })
.then(response => {
console.log("成功:" + response.data);
})
.catch(error => {
console.log("错误:" + error);
});
“`
5、Laravel Elixir(仅限Laravel框架)
特点:用于构建前端资源的自动化工具、集成了Gulp和BrowserSync等功能、提供了Ajax功能的支持
用法示例:在Laravel项目中,可以通过Elixir配置来处理Ajax请求,具体配置方法可以参考官方文档。
网站题目:ajax有哪些框架
浏览路径:http://www.gawzjz.com/qtweb2/news34/20884.html
网站建设、网络推广公司-创新互联,是专注品牌与效果的网站制作,网络营销seo公司;服务项目有等
声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 创新互联